Laboratory simulation of irrigation-induced settlement of collapsible desert soils under constant surcharge
The heterogeneous nature of soil as a load bearing material, coupled with varying environmental conditions, pose challenges to geotechnical engineers in their quest to characterize and understand ground behavior for safe design of structures.
